Espinosa Posted May 23, 2012 Share Posted May 23, 2012 Wait... So if the max limit for skills is 5, which skills will the child inherit if the parents both have several? Any way to be in control of it?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
arvilino Posted May 23, 2012 Share Posted May 23, 2012 Wait... So if the max limit for skills is 5, which skills will the child inherit if the parents both have several? Any way to be in control of it? They only inherit two. The last one on each of the parents active skill bar before you enter the children chapter and start the battle.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Othin Posted May 23, 2012 Author Share Posted May 23, 2012 (edited) Also, the children are all LV10 unpromoted, so they have two of their own skills from their class. So as long as there's no redundancy, the children characters are typically set to start with four skills. Also, it doesn't have to be when you start the battle. When you so much as go to the chapter's preparations screen to be able to view the map and therefore the character's stat screen, it gets locked, even if you go back to the world map and change things. But you can do all the adjusting you want between making the pairing and going to the map for the first time.
